71.37 percent of the population in 99118 drive to work alone. 3.42 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 61.11 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 21.37 percent of the residents in 99118 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 1.68 members with about 2.46 cars available per household.
An estimate of 94.33 percent of the residents in 99118 has some form of health insurance. 57.21 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 55.36 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 99118 would have to travel an average of 16.72 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Ferry County Memorial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 99118, Curlew, Washington.

As of , an estimate of 811 residents live in 99118 with a median age of 48.7 years. 20.35 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 24.17 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 33.73 percent of the residents in 99118 is currently married, and 27.93 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 99118 is $6,666.67.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 99118 is approximately $725. The median household spends about 10.88 percent of their income on housing.

Type 2 Diabetes is a chronic condition that affects how your body processes blood sugar (glucose). It can lead to serious health complications if not properly managed. Individuals with Type 2 Diabetes require regular medical check-ups, access to medication, and support services to maintain their health.
